- In article <l9329mINN4op@aludra.usc.edu> baffoni@aludra.usc.edu (Juxtaposer) writes:
- < In article <1992Aug18.181846.3658@riacs.edu> glennd@pioneer.arc.nasa.gov (Glen Deardorff) writes:
- < >I know that the standard resolutions that the Falcon supports is no higher
- < >than 640 x 480. But isn't it possible to go up to something like 1280 x 1024
- < >or 800 x 600, with a video card and SVGA monitor? I was told by a local
- < >Atari dealer who had seen the Falcon that this was the case. I'd love to
- < >fantasize about getting one, but I'm afraid that higher resolution is a
- < >principal concern of mine.
- <
- < Well, its not likely. It sounds (from the descriptions) that it's only
- < internal port will be the PDS. So until someone makes a graphics card to fit
- < the PDS, the answer is no (it definately won't have the VME slot).
-
- Yep, the provisions for video upgrades on the Falcon don't look so great,
- Yet Another Proprietary Interface (YAPI), the PDS. Also in Tramiel's
- announcement on Genie, he said explicitly that the 640x480 mode, at least
- with 16-bit colour (which is a great feature, mind you), is **INTERLACED**!
- Sigh. This means some good things, as he mentioned, like the Falcon will
- work on SC1224 monitors (as well as VGA monitors with higher scan rate).
- But it also means that the Falcon will have the same interlace problems
- that the Amiga 640x400 16-colour mode has - FLICKER. Not too bad on
- digitized images, but for the desktop or window/text displays, it will
- drive you crazy.
